Lorien Health Systems Salary

As of August 2026, the average annual salary for employees at Lorien Health Systems in the United States is $107,621.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$52. Salaries at Lorien Health Systems typically range from $94,430 to $122,256 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

About Lorien Health Systems
Lorien Health Services provides a variety of senior care services at several facilities throughout Maryland including assisted living, skilled nursing, dialysis, hospice, and rehabilitation. Lorien was founded in 1977 and is headquartered in Ellicott City, Maryland.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Ellicott City?

Understanding the cost of living near Ellicott City is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Lorien Health Systems.
Ellicott City's Cost of Living Index is approximately 125.1 (25.1% more expensive than US average; 10.7% more than MD average). Affluent Howard County town, historic, excellent schools, high housing costs. RTA bus. When planning your budget based on a salary from Lorien Health Systems,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,850 - $2,700+ A significant portion of Lorien Health Systems sal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$160 - $270 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$50 (RTA mon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$450 - $680 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$450 - $800+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$410 - $760+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$3,370 - $5,210+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
